To support the documentation of 18 animist rituals of the Akha people in Thailand.
The project documents the contextual meaning of the rituals in KHAS, a new orthographic system for the Akha language, including offerings to ancestors and deities such as earth, sky, water, and rice, and life ceremonies such as weddings, funerals, and baby-naming.
The project includes the publication of a book in KHAS, an Akha cultural calendar, and a DVD of rituals, songs, and games.
